Angela Rawls is passionate about education and dedicated to the overall success of children. She has devoted over 20 years to the academic success and social growth of youth in the Las Vegas communities. Mrs. Rawls currently teaches 5th grade at Linda Givens Elementary School in Las Vegas, NV. She is the Grade Level Chairperson, and serves on the Student Intervention Program and the Learning Improvement Team. Her experience includes extensive work with children of culturally diverse backgrounds, and she currently provides orientation instruction to new teachers in Clark County. She earned a Bachelor of Science Degree in Elementary Education from the University of Nevada Las Vegas, and she obtained her Master of Arts in Curriculum and Instruction from the University of Phoenix. She has extensive training in math strategies, speech development and disorders, and teaching students to become proficient writers.

This woman's leadership skills prove to be an asset when involved with many projects in the educational setting. Angela was nationally recognized by her excellence in education in the 9th Edition of Who's Who Among America's Teachers. Her latest achievement was developing a different approach to writing by revising and editing using highlighters. During the recent Staff Development In-Service, she trained her colleagues on her revising and editing model to create proficient writers. She has implemented this strategy at Givens Elementary School, and is proud to announce that Givens ranked #1 in the Clark County School District on the Nevada Writing Proficiency Exam with 85.2%.
